Ambala: 1,800 boxes of illegal liquor seized in Saha, 2 held

AMBALA: Police have registered two separate cases under Section 120-B, and 420 of the Indian Penal Code (IPC) and 61 of the Punjab Excise Act after recovering 1,800 boxes of illicit country-made liquor from two trucks early on Saturday.“The illicit liquor was being transported from village Badhouli factory to Sonepat..
